![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 15 Pomógł: 0 Dołączył: 12.09.2009 Ostrzeżenie: (0%) ![]() ![]() |
Witam was
Tworzę stronę, na której będę umieszczał screencasty. Chciałbym, aby dostęp do nich był ograniczony tylko do grupy zarejestrowanych użytkowników. Napisałem system rejestracji i logowania użytkowników oraz restrykcji wejścia na daną stronę. Teraz chcę pójść o krok dalej i uniemożliwić osobom pobieranie moich materiałów wideo, tylko by mogli je oglądać. Zastrzegłem dostęp do plików przez .htaccess dla wszystkich i stworzyłem zewnętrzny skrypt php, który przez funkcję readfile() pobiera dany materiał. Po prostu w miejsce src="" wpisuję get_source.php?source=plik.mp4. Mam jednak z tym pewnien problem, bo choć z obrazami i zdjęciami działa to dobrze, to z filmami jest gorzej. W playerze, który wyświetla filmy (próbowałem różnych) po naciśnięciu play film ładuje się cały nim się zacznie wyświetlać, co przy dużych plikach oznacza czekanie ponad 10 minut bez oglądania. Słowem - nie ma streamingu, na którym mi zależy. Podejrzewam, że chodzi o nie wysłanie pewnych nagłówków albo użycie nie tej funkcji co trzeba. Jak ten problem rozwiązać ? Dodam, że chodzi mi o streaming plików mp4. Pozdrawiam i z góry dziękuję za pomoc |
|
|
![]() ![]() |
![]() |
Aktualny czas: 23.08.2025 - 11:47 |